gemercheung 7cc7856a70 Merge branch 'dev' into feature/staffPW %!s(int64=3) %!d(string=hai) anos
..
api 8db979ce39 feat(api): downnload api %!s(int64=3) %!d(string=hai) anos
assets 78d78e47ef feat(api): new saving 5 %!s(int64=3) %!d(string=hai) anos
components 78d78e47ef feat(api): new saving 5 %!s(int64=3) %!d(string=hai) anos
design 64cf5b1d53 basely init project %!s(int64=3) %!d(string=hai) anos
directives efad62789f feat(ant-d): 3.0 %!s(int64=3) %!d(string=hai) anos
enums 8ef84ace2b feat(api): temp save %!s(int64=3) %!d(string=hai) anos
hooks 2fa8bb1e3a feat(ant-d): 3.0 vol.1 %!s(int64=3) %!d(string=hai) anos
layouts 06f1082d2f feat(api): update api 33 %!s(int64=3) %!d(string=hai) anos
locales f66634421a fix(#24855): 增加密码 %!s(int64=3) %!d(string=hai) anos
logics 64cf5b1d53 basely init project %!s(int64=3) %!d(string=hai) anos
router 266256e5d6 feat(api): 权限 %!s(int64=3) %!d(string=hai) anos
settings 83591b2ec2 feat(roles): udpate %!s(int64=3) %!d(string=hai) anos
store 8ef84ace2b feat(api): temp save %!s(int64=3) %!d(string=hai) anos
utils 413b1d6125 feat(api): update api 11 %!s(int64=3) %!d(string=hai) anos
views 7cc7856a70 Merge branch 'dev' into feature/staffPW %!s(int64=3) %!d(string=hai) anos
App.vue 7b6dd82a00 feat(product): basely add struct %!s(int64=3) %!d(string=hai) anos
main.ts 7b6dd82a00 feat(product): basely add struct %!s(int64=3) %!d(string=hai) anos